Understanding Organic Farming



An organic farm is a system where crops and livestock are grown using natural techniques.

Core principles of an organic farm:
- Using compost, manure, and natural amendments
- Planting different crops each season
- Using beneficial insects and companion planting
- Providing natural diets and outdoor access

By following these practices, organic farms produce safer food.

How to Launch Your Organic Farm



Starting an organic farm requires careful planning.

Key actions to take:
- Research organic certification requirements
- Use natural fertilizers and compost
- Plan crop rotation and planting schedules
- Maintain purity of organic status

Starting with the right foundation ensures your farm will meet certification requirements.

Challenges of Organic Farming



Despite its benefits, organic farming comes with complexities that require innovative thinking.

Common challenges include:
- Balancing labor with efficiency
- Pest control using natural methods
- Keeping organic matter levels high
- Meeting organic certification standards

Overcoming these challenges requires creative solutions to everyday problems.
